Originally meant for people with hearing problems, this device is going to be the next step to virtualization of our environment.
They kinda remind me of the anime Dennou Coil where children had some sort of virtual avatar, virtual pets, reality augmented hacking devices, etc.
But for now, these glasses kinda do a soft sub on media like theatre movies, allowing people to enjoy a movie in a foreign language for example.
The possibilities are enormous. From maps, assistants, live conversation translation, information, etc.
The revolution is coming.
